ARP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2024 in Review
4 of the 6,956 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in PMV Adaptive Risk Parity ETF (ARP) for Q1 2024, worth a combined $15.1M — up 3.8% from $14.5M a quarter earlier.
Buyers outnumbered sellers: 2 funds opened new ARP positions and 0 closed out — a net gain of 2 holders — while 1 added to existing stakes and 1 trimmed.
The largest buyer was GTS Securities, adding an estimated $204K. The largest seller was Latitude Advisors, cutting an estimated $681K.
